12,782 healthcare providers across 20 specialties

Worcester, Massachusetts appears in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System with 12,782 registered healthcare providers spanning 20 distinct NUCC-taxonomy specialties. This count includes every individual clinician who has applied for an NPI and listed a practice address in Worcester - phys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, chiropractors, physical therapists, optometrists, psychologists, podiatrists, and every other credentialed provider type CMS tracks. It does not measure hospital beds, urgent-care capacity, or whether a given clinic is accepting new patients; it measures the pool of professionals with current NPI enrollment and a Worcester practice location on file. Every figure is drawn from the federal National Provider Identifier Registry (CMS NPPES) - more than 7 million providers, maintained since May 2007, with 2023 Medicare Part D data, and, according to CMS, can be searched, compared, and traced in our methodology.

The provider mix in Worcester is weighted toward Behavior Technician (1,314 clinicians, followed by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program with 1,088 and Mental Health Counselor with 927). That distribution reflects how NPPES records specialty: providers self-select a primary taxonomy code, so a family physician who also practices geriatrics will show up under whichever NUCC code they registered first. Relative to Massachusetts's population, Worcester reports roughly 182.6 providers per 100,000 residents using the state-level denominator, which is a rough proxy rather than a precise access-to-care measurement; the true catchment area of any {cityName} clinician extends beyond the municipal boundary.

Within Massachusetts, Worcester ranks #2 of 400 cities tracked by provider count, accounting for 6% of the state's registered providers.

For Worcester patients, this directory is most useful as a starting shortlist, searching by specialty narrows the 690-taxonomy roster to clinicians with the relevant training, and each provider page links to NPI, state licensing boards, and the NPPES registry for credential verification. Which specialties are most common in Worcester

Behavior Technician 1,314
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program 1,088
Mental Health Counselor 927
Developmental Therapist 785
Clinical Social Worker 560
Counselor 560
Internal Medicine Physician 524
Nurse Practitioner 458
Physician Assistant 395
Registered Nurse 323
Social Worker 280
Behavior Analyst 254
Physical Therapist 221
Occupational Therapist 211
Pharmacist 192
Emergency Medicine Physician 183
Family Nurse Practitioner 170
Pediatrics Physician 163
Family Medicine Physician 163
Speech-Language Pathologist 158
